What is a Pillar Drill?
A pillar drill is a kind of drilling device that includes a vertically installed spindle and a stable base. The tool is equipped to drill holes with excellent precision, adjustable speed settings, and depth control, making it versatile across a variety of projects.

What materials can a pillar drill be utilized for?
A pillar drill can handle wood, metal, plastics, and even some composites, depending on the drill bit utilized.
How do I pick the right drill bit for my pillar drill?
Select a drill bit based on the product you are drilling, noting the needed diameter and type (twist, spade, etc).
Can I utilize a pillar drill for tasks other than drilling?
Yes, numerous pillar drills can be utilized for sanding, buffing, and even etching with the right attachments.
What is the distinction in between a pillar drill and a portable drill?
A pillar drill offers higher stability and precision for fixed operations, while a portable drill is versatile for on-the-go drilling.
